Stephen Larkham pleased with attacking intent as Munster prepare for Connacht

“The tries we scored showed that the guys have a good understanding of what we are trying to achieve.”

Stephen Larkham has taken some positives from Munster’s defeat to Leinster in spite of injury woes.

Larkham and co now move on to face Connacht this weekend with Larkham set for another tough battle against the Westerners.
